The "Ten Words": A Path for Life — Mass at Mary, Queen of the World Cathedral
On May 22, Archbishop of Montreal Christian Lépine presided at a special Mass themed "The 'Ten Words': A Path for Life" — a celebration that invited the faithful to rediscover the Ten Commandments not as a catalogue of prohibitions but as a guide to living fully.
Called to Serve: Seven Candidates Move Closer the Permanent Diaconate
On May 29, at Mary Queen of the World Cathedral, Archbishop Christian Lépine conferred the ministries of lector and acolyte on seven candidates for the permanent diaconate, including three new lectors and four new acolytes.

JRS Canada to Hold Second Annual Benefit Evening, Honouring Syrian and Lebanese Communities
Jesuit Refugee Service Canada (JRS Canada) will hold its second annual benefit evening on June 6, 2026, this year celebrating the Syrian and Lebanese communities in an evening of culture, solidarity and shared witness.
